Charging for USSD content
USSD is proving to be one of the most efficient bearers for delivering VAS
solution to subscribers. A growing number of GSM Network operators are seeing
the potential of USSD to stem ARPU shrinkage. It is the ideal bearer - handset
independent, intuitive and it doesn't need WIG or STK pre-loading of applications on the
SIM card. In fact - it doesn't place any requirements on the SIM cards whatsoever.

Rating
Rating is performed on a session, event, or time-based strategy with rates defined
on a per-service code basis, or by the content provider. Rates can be applied towards
the subscriber as well as the content provider. In order to encourage content providers
to keep their systems up-to-date with sufficient capacity, the Operator may decide to
impose financial penalties on slow server responses. Both prepaid and postpaid subscribers
are supported. A unique feature is the ability to penalise content providers
with underperforming servers with a time-based penalty. Because rating can take place
on a session, action, or time basis, the operator can select the model best suited to its
needs.
Hardware
The System runs on server-type hardware, making the hardware extremely cost-effective
with linear scaling. Node throughput scales from 10 up to 320 USSD transactions per
second on a single node. A load-balanced configuration can increase the throughput
to several thousand transactions per second.
